Factors That Affect the Cost of Whiteboard Animation Videos 

Several key elements determine the overall cost of creating a high-quality whiteboard animation video. Let’s explore the most important ones: 

  1. Script Development 
    The script is the backbone of your explainer video. Crafting a clear, concise, and engaging script can be time-consuming and may require the help of a professional copywriter. The complexity of the message you want to convey will significantly influence the cost of the script. 
  1. Animation Style and Quality 
    Whiteboard animation videos can vary in style, from simple hand-drawn illustrations to more polished, intricate animations. The level of detail, as well as the amount of custom artwork needed, can greatly impact the cost of the video production. More elaborate styles will require more time and effort, raising the overall price. 
  1. Voiceover and Sound Design 
    A professional voiceover is often an essential part of whiteboard animation videos. The quality of the voice talent and the cost of recording will contribute to the total video price. Additionally, sound design (background music and sound effects) enhances the video’s engagement and can add to the overall cost. 
  1. Video Length 
    The length of your whiteboard animation video is another crucial factor that influences the cost. Shorter explainer videos may cost less, while longer videos require more animation work, voiceover recording, and editing, which can increase the price. 
  1. Complexity of the Animation 
    The complexity of your animation directly affects its cost. A simple whiteboard video with basic illustrations and animations will cost less than one with intricate drawings, special effects, or advanced visual transitions. The more detailed and customized the animation, the higher the production costs. 

How Does the Cost Vary with Different Production Mediums? 

The cost of whiteboard animation videos can vary significantly depending on the medium used for production. Here’s a breakdown of the potential variations: 

  1. Traditional Hand-Drawn Animation 
    In this method, artists draw each frame by hand, creating a traditional and authentic whiteboard animation style. This process is more labour-intensive and, therefore, more expensive. 
  1. Digital Animation 
    Digital whiteboard animation relies on software tools to create illustrations and animate them, making it a faster and more affordable option. However, high-end digital animation with advanced features may still drive up the cost. 
  1. Hybrid Animation 
    Some studios combine both hand-drawn and digital animation techniques. While this can offer more creative freedom, the cost typically falls somewhere between traditional and fully digital whiteboard animation production.

What About Hidden Fees? 

When budgeting for your whiteboard animation video, it’s important to consider any potential hidden fees. While many production agencies will provide an upfront estimate, additional costs may arise during production. These could include: 

  1. Revisions and Edits 
    Many agencies offer a certain number of revisions, but additional changes may incur extra costs. It’s important to clarify the revision policy upfront to avoid unexpected charges later. 
  1. Expedited Delivery 
    If you need the video completed within a short timeframe, some agencies may charge a rush fee to prioritize your project. 
  1. Licensing Fees for Music or Sound Effects 
    While some sound effects and music may be royalty-free, others may require additional licensing fees, which can increase the cost of the project. 
  1. Additional Creative Services 
    If you require additional creative elements such as custom illustrations or specialized animation styles, expect these to come with additional costs.
